At SKF Pilgrim, we are committed to helping our customers eliminate uncertainty through reliable, high-integrity fastening and positioning solutions. Backed by decades of industry experience and a portfolio of trusted brands, we support critical applications across a wide range of industries worldwide. With sales, engineering, and project management based in Oldham, UK, and manufacturing operations in Hofors, Sweden, Pilgrim designs and delivers specialised hydraulically installed bolting solutions for high-torque applications, and bolt tensioning equipment for demanding industrial environments.

The purpose of the role is to drive profitable growth across Pilgrim International's global markets by developing strategic customer relationships, growing key accounts, expanding distributornetworksand securing new business opportunitieswithin industrial, power generation, marine,infrastructureand defence sectors.
Theposition holderwillbe responsible fordelivering sales targets and managing opportunities frominitialenquiry through to contract award.
We areseekingacommercially mindedtechnical sales professional with awell-developedaccount management background and the ability toidentifygrowth opportunities and deliver profitable business across international markets. Experience in regulated industries, exportmarketsor thedefencesector would be beneficial, but we also welcome candidates from other backgrounds.

SKF has been around for more than a century and today we are one of the world’s largest global suppliers of bearings and supporting solutions for rotating equipment. With more than 40,000 employees in around 130 countries, we are truly global. Our products are found everywhere in society. In fact, wherever there is movement, SKF’s solutions might be at work.
